Speaking in Mandera town during this year’s Mashujaa Day celebrations, the leaders reminded residents that ‘true heroism lies in promoting harmony and development and not in division.’ They therefore urged residents to avoid clan-based conflicts that they regretted had in the past hindered progress and strained relations among communities. Mandera Governor Mohamed Adan Khalif emphasized that peace remains the foundation for growth and prosperity adding: “Our future as Mandera people depends on how well we can live together, respect one another, and embrace dialogue over division. Peace is the only path to development.” He assured residents of the County Government’s commitment to working with national agencies to enhance security and nurture peaceful coexistence. On his part, Mandera County Commissioner James Chacha also urged local elders, youth, and religious leaders to take an active role in conflict prevention to enhance community cohesion. “Peace begins with each one of us. Let us reject hatred and embrace unity because without peace, there can be no development,” said Chacha. He further reminded the public that maintaining peace is a shared duty that starts with individuals choosing tolerance over hostility.
